FRANK BARKER: 10/20/07
137 LB 11 Point 121 7/8"
NYS BIG BUCK CLUB BUCK
Frank took this dandy near Almond, NY with a 125 grain
Thunderhead broadhead.

It was a 15 yard shot at 8:20 in the morning. He drew on the
buck three times and had issues with the rail on his treestand
and couldn't shoot.

Just before the buck became un-shootable he leaned out over
the railing and killed it.

It must have been real frustrating to draw on a buck like this
and not be able to shoot.
